The head of the US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I), Kesh Patel, announced the arrest of several people in Michigan who, according to preliminary data, were preparing a terrorist attack on Halloween.

"This morning, the FBI prevented a potential terrorist attack and detained several suspects in Michigan who were allegedly preparing a violent attack on Halloween weekend," Patel wrote on his page on the social network X (ex. Twitter).

According to the FBI director, more detailed information about the incident will be released later.
